Office building pain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int to the exterior or interior surfaces of commercial properties. This work typically includes preparing the surfaces by cleaning, sanding, and priming to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ish. Professional contractors use specialized tools and high-quality paints designed for durability, weather resistance, and aesthetic appeal. Whether it's updating a building’s look or maintaining its protective coating, these services help improve the overall appearance and longevity of office structures.

One common problem that office building painting addresses is the deterioration caused by exposure to the elements, such as peeling, cracking, or fading paint. Over time, harsh weather conditions, pollution, and general wear can make a building look worn and unprofessional. Painting services help resolve these issues by restoring the surface’s integrity and providing a fresh, clean appearance. Additionally, a new coat of paint can help prevent further damage, reducing the need for cost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Office Building Painting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mound,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or touch-ups or small areas of office building exteriors us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the surface area and prep work needed.

Mid-Size Projects - Larger painting jobs, such as repainting entire sections or multiple floors, often cost between $1,500 and $4,000. These projects are common for many office buildings undergoing upgrades or maintenance.

Large-Scale Painting - Full building repainting, especially for larger or more complex structures, can range from $5,000 to $15,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, typically involving extensive prep and multiple coats.

Specialized Coatings & Finishes - Applying specialty paints or protective coatings may add to the cost, with prices often starting around $3,000 and reaching $10,000+ for high-end or customized finishes. These costs vary based on the materials and surface conditions involved.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of office building exteriors can be painted? Local contractors typically handle painting of various exterior surfaces such as stucco, brick, concrete, metal panels, and wood siding on office buildings.

Are there specific paint types recommended for office building exteriors? Service providers often suggest durable, weather-resistant paints suitable for commercial properties to ensure long-lasting finishes.

Can interior office walls be painted to match building branding? Yes, many local painters can customize interior wall colors and finishes to align with branding or aesthetic preferences of office spaces.

What preparations are needed before painting an office building exterior? Contractors usually recommend cleaning surfaces, repairing any damage, and applying primer to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.

Do local contractors offer painting services for high or hard-to-reach areas? Yes, many service providers have equipment and experience to safely paint elevated or difficult-to-access sections of office buildings.
